In recent years, medical expense increases more quickly than that of GDP and becomes an outstanding problem in the process of health reform and development. There are many factors resulting in the quick increase of medical expense. Besides the population aging, changes in model of diseases and advancement in science and technology, unnecessary medical service is an important factor, which is unreasonable. Unnecessary medical services not only result in the waste of scare medical resources, but also intensify the economic burden of individual and society, decrease the efficiency of medical services and influence the equality of health services.Inpatient expenses account for a great part in medical expenses. As a result, to control the inpatient expenses especially the unnecessary inpatient expenses is significant to the control on the increasing medical expenses.With the analysis on the inpatient expenses in single disease we analyzed the unnecessary inpatient expenses of the discharged patients in two third-class hospitals of Dongying. After studying the distribution, construction and the influencement factors of unnecessary medical expenses we expected to supply reference for the administrative departments of medical services and hospital managers in adjusting and perfecting medical policies, guiding reasonable application of medical resources and controlling the unreasonable increase of inpatient expenses.In all the seven kinds of diseases there are unreasonable medical expenses. So there are in the four evaluated items. The unreasonable medical expenses account for less than ten percents to more than eighty percents in the total expenses of these items. Unreasonable drug expenses account for the most part, about 60%. The ratio of unreasonable drug expenses is different in appendicitis and myoma of uterus while the unreasonable check expenses account for a greatest part in the cases of cataract, coronary health disease, diabetes and brain infract. Among different kinds of disease, unreasonable services expenses account for a different part in the same items, for the various medical treatment and status of the patients. On the whole, the factors that influence unreasonable inpatient expenses are days in hospital, hospitalized status, antibiotics, fitness rate of diagnosis and having medical insurance or not.Suggestions: 1. Intensify health system reform and increase the input, in health care. 2. Establish the review and establishment system on the scientific medical expenses. 3. Establish the leveled services model to satisfy the demands of health care.
